For applications requiring aware objects, datetime and time objects have an optional time zone information attribute, tzinfo , that can be set to an instance of a. In response to the other comments expressing surprise that changing the timezone does not affect the timestamp: A UNIX timestamp is defined as the number of . None of the object is naive. To make a datetime object offset aware, you can use the pytz library. First, you have to instantiate a timezone object, and then use that timezone object to localize a datetime object.
In the standard library, there is no cross-platform way to create aware timezones without creating your own timezone class.
Convert a python UTC datetime to a local datetime. How to make an unaware datetime timezone aware. A time zone is represented internally as a set of observances, each of which describes the . To get a glimpse of the complexity of timezones , I recommend that you. Always use aware datetime object, i. When support for time zones is enable Django stores datetime information in UTC in the database, uses time-zone -aware datetime objects internally, and . Airflow stores datetime information in UTC internally and in the database. It allows you to run your DAGs with time zone dependent schedules.
Exactly how the time zone name is formatted depends on the derived class.
The name of the time zone. This method returns the offset, . API design best practices for dates, timezones , and timestamps. After getting timezone issues, I started wishing that all countries. How do I know, given a python datetime , what is the the timezone of the . Each DateTime instance refers to a specific millisecond of the Unix epoch. Timezone is a hard problem.
DST is even a harder problem. I found myself walking into problems and problems when I started using datetime in Python properly . Its to my understanding that datetime fields are saved in UTC, and those values are showed in the user interface according to user timezone , . For example, in the United States, Pacific . Parameters: tz : str, pytz. Corresponding timestamps would be converted to this time zone of the Datetime. A good date-time library should convert the time as per the timezone.
Thankfully, Python comes with the built-in module datetime for dealing . These libraries allows accurate and cross . By default Doctrine assumes that you are working with a default timezone. If the date is already a DateTime object, and if you want to keep its current timezone , .
MySQL recognizes DATE , DATETIME , and TIMESTAMP values in several formats,. MySQL converts TIMESTAMP values from the current time zone to UTC for . For such purposes, it also includes both UTC and Standard offsets, .
Ingen kommentarer:
Send en kommentar
Bemærk! Kun medlemmer af denne blog kan sende kommentarer.